INTER WEST <br /> CONSTRUCTION <br /> INC. <br /> August 06,2019 COP 019 <br /> Ken Kettel,P.E.,Resident Engineer <br /> KBA/City of Everett <br /> 3101 Cedar Street <br /> Everett,WA 98201 <br /> RE: COP 019: Throw Barrier Panel Width and Channel Finish Revisions <br /> Grand Ave Pedestrian Bridge/PW 3588 <br /> Dear Ken: <br /> Interwest Construction, Inc. (Tnterwest) is providing this Change Order Proposal (COP) as <br /> requested to provide pricing for changes to the throw barrier system requested by the Engineer. <br /> The Plans and provided digital drawing files (DXF's) called out 4' wide aluminum panels and <br /> Interwest's supplier, Mount Norway Fabrication (MtNF) procured raw material at the <br /> corresponding width. To create a 1/8" expansion gap and to maintain the designed layout, the <br /> Architect(LMN) subsequently decided to direct MtNF to trim each panel by 1/8" in width. <br /> The Specifications called for the aluminum top channel to have a brushed finish. The City has <br /> requested an orbital finish for the top channel harmonize the appearance of the screen panels and <br /> the channel as well as to facilitate maintenance of the channel. <br /> Interwest's proposed price includes the following clarifications: <br /> • Sales tax has been included on materials <br /> Interwest proposes the following Pricing for these changed conditions: <br /> • Trim Aluminum Screen Panels $ 7,685.00 Lump Sum <br /> • Orbital Finish Aluminum Cap Channel $ 7,650.00 Lump Sum <br /> TOTAL $ 15,335.00 Lump Sum <br /> Pricing details are: <br /> 609 N.Hill Blvd.I Burlington,WA 98233 <br /> www.interwest.biz <br /> Ph: (360)757-7574 Fax:(360)757-7574 <br /> Contractor License INTERCI121 OF <br /> 1 of 2 <br />
